#f642b0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f642b0 is composed of 96.5% red, 25.9%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.2% magenta, 28.5%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 323.3 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 61.2%. #f642b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ff84ff with #ed0061.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

Shades and Tints of #f642b0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#11010b is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#f642b0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2969d is the less saturated color, while #fe3ab2 is the most saturated one.
